I was reading Tog's opinion about the Aqua interface,
http://www.asktog.com:80/limit.html  ,and I saw something I think could be
implemented for KDE 2, and would be good, from a HCI POV.

---------
                 The Right Edge: Tool Bars

                 
The right edge of the screen has never been used for anything, and
that tradition appears to continue in OS X. The right edge should be
reserved for tool bars. It has a far higher access time than the
foolish location Windows uses and could double the access speed
for tools on the Mac. Of course, it will be important that developers
can set the clickable area of their tools so that they bleed right into
the right edge, even if a pixel or two is given over to offering a nice
frame. Otherwise, the entire Fitts's advantage will be lost.
----------

So, would it be difficult to dock the first toolbar of the current window 
onto an edge, like we dock the menu to the top on mac-mode?
